Book of Cerne

book-of-cerne-markThis image is from the book of Cerne, an ancient Celtic Christian text featuring Gospel extracts, Pslams, hymns, prayers and an apocryphal “Harrowing of Hell”.

It was used by the ancients for private prayers and devotions.

Shown here is the opening of the Gospel of Luke, featuring an image of Luke above his symbol, the Ox.
